Act Now: Southwest’s Companion Pass (Lite) Promo Is Back

by joeheg

I remember when the Southwest Companion Pass was the Holy Grail. Travel hackers had a system of how to get a pass every 2 years that would provide a free companion ticket for all of their Southwest flights.

Southwest has eliminated the easiest ways to get the pass, like transferring points into your account or signing up for multiple personal credit cards. But it’s not impossible to find offers where you’ll earn a Companion Pass by signing up for one credit card and meeting the spending requirement.

It’s no longer a rarity to have a Companion Pass. In fact, Southwest has taken to offering a “limited time” Companion Pass as a promotion. This is the second year Southwest is offering a Companion Pass for booking a single round-trip (or two one-way flights) during the end of the year.

If you register and book a flight today for any time between now and November 17th you’ll get a Companion Pass good for between 1/4-3/4/2023. If you didn’t get the offer in your email,  register with this link.

This offer is identical to the one they offered last year, even down to the 2-day midweek window.

I jumped at the offer last year and booked a cheap trip to Atlanta so I could use the Companion Pass to pay for our trip to Hawaii. As it turned out I canceled the Atlanta flight because I found cheaper flights to Hawaii on Delta and Hawaiian Airlines.

Besides this year-end Companion Pass offer, Southwest has offered a one-year pass as a sign-up bonus for its co-brand cards at the beginning of the past two years. There are no guarantees that the offer will return in 2023 but who’s to say it won’t?

I imagine this offer is worthwhile to some who have planned travel before November and other flights on Southwest in 2023. Besides that, I wouldn’t jump unless you know how you’re going to use that Companion Pass in 2023.
